[zhí]
[形]
(成直线的; 硬挺的) straight; stiff
very straight
笔直
stiff; numb
僵直
straight and stiff
直挺挺
The streets are wide and straight.
街道又宽又直。
(跟地面垂直的; 从上到下的; 从前到后的) erect; vertical; perpendicular
erect
竖直
perpendicular
直上直下
characters written from top to bottom
直行的文字
The hall is 15 metres in length and 8 in width.
这个大厅直里有15米, 横里有8米。
(公正的; 正义的) just; fair; upright
fair and honest; upright; fair-minded; candid; just
正直
bold and assured with justice on one's side
理直气壮
rights and wrongs; truth and falsehood
是非曲直
(直爽; 直截) frank; straight forward
honest and straightforward
憨直
frank; candid; straightforward
率直
a forthright and honest fellow
直汉子
frank and outspoken
心直口快
[动]
(挺直; 使笔直) straighten; stretch
straighten one's back; stand up straight
直起腰来
stretch one's legs
直直腿
[名]
(汉字的笔画, 即“竖”) vertical stroke (in Chinese characters)
(姓氏) a surname
Zhi Buyi
直不疑
[副]
(一直) directly; straight
look straight
直视
write the truth without fear or favour
秉笔直书
head directly for the airport
直奔机场
(一个劲儿; 不断地) continuously
cry oneself to sleep
一直哭到睡着
talk on and on
直说个没完
He was so cold that he kept shivering.
他冻得直哆嗦。
(简直) just; simply; indeed
treat him just like a brother
待他直如兄弟
feel a piercing pain
疼得直像针扎一样
